A damaged hinge may be a sign.
If your uPVC window is not opening, you might need to think about fixing the hinges. They can be repaired quickly and could even be less expensive than replacing the entire window. There are signs that indicate that your window hinges require to be replaced.
A sign of a damaged hinge is is a gap between the frame and the sash. This happens when the hinge wears out and the sash does not adhere to the frame as tightly as it should. In some cases it can cause drafts.
Another indication of a damaged hinge is when the sash is dropping. Sometimes, this is because the handle of the sash moving. If this is the case, place the plastic between your frame and the sash to check. You could also try turning the handle to check if it moves. If it does, you may have to tighten it.
You can also check the seals to ensure your window is functioning properly. The seals aren't too difficult to replace and many hardware stores carry them in stock. They should cost around five to ten euros. If you purchase these ones, make sure they are the same size as old seals. After you have installed them you should be able to open and close the window with the sash.
For bigger sash windows you can make use of interlocks made from pvc to hold the sash in position. They are simple to put in and are also inexpensive. Remember, though, to select the appropriate type of window interlocks. There are a variety of types available and you should choose one that is able to keep the center of the sash in place. If you aren't sure how to fix seals, it is recommended to hire an expert.
Don't forget to ensure that your metal parts are lubricated. In time, they may become extremely dry and fragile. It is recommended to grease the components regularly and to also alter the friction of the components to lessen wear.
Leaky windows
You may need to repair a upvc window repair near me window if it is leaking. This is a serious issue that you must not ignore since it could cause serious damage to your home.
Leaking windows can be caused due to many issues. Leakages can be caused by defective windows, or poor installation. If you notice a leak, must inspect the exterior and interior of the window. Also, you can inspect the siding, roofing or the roof for leaks.
Window leaks may be caused by incorrect flashing. Unproper flashing can cause cracks in the frame of your window and gaps between the window & wall. These voids can be filled with epoxy wood filler.
Leaks can occur at the bottom, sides, and top of windows. The issue can be caused by a blocked drainage channel. To determine if there is a blockage, you can insert an insignificant amount of water into the drain hole.
A window that is not working properly could be due to a broken sill pan or a misaligned sash or even a poor weather-stripping. These issues must be dealt with by an experienced professional.
A leaking window can also cause drafts. Find out more about this through a window leak guide.
Leakage can cause discomfort in your home and damage to your walls. The water can seep through the windows and walls and cause rot and mold. That's why you must call an expert to find out how to repair a leaky uPVC window.
Once you've found the issue and have a solution, you can try to do it yourself, or hire a company to do the job. Depending on the severity of the leak, you may have to replace your window.
It is easy to fix a leaking uPVC windows. Make sure you inspect the entire frame for any signs of rotten wood, cracks, or a damaged seal.
